Match Making Day 2018: Science and companies meet each other

On Thursday 19 April, Health will hold its Match Making Day for researchers, students and business and industry. The event provides the framework so that collaboration and closer relationships can develop between research and industry.

Match Making Day 2018 is the first of its kind at the faculty. It brings research and business and industry closer together and enables researchers, students and companies to create new relations and collaborations across industry and research.

The event alternates between presentations and a kind of marketplace, where both researchers and companies can network and get the opportunity to present specific collaborative topics, issues that lack solutions and competences that can benefit both parties.

The pharmaceutical company Roche A/S, the biomarker research laboratory BioXpedia, the data company Enversion and Ohmatex, who work with intelligent design of textiles, are among the participating companies looking for research collaboration.
